#e1c09f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1c09f is composed of 88.2% red, 75.3%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.7% magenta, 29.3%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 30 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 75.3%. #e1c09f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c3813f.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#e1c09f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1c09f has RGB values of R:225, G:192,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.29,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14794911.

Shades and Tints of #e1c09f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090603 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e1c09f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4c0bc is the less saturated color, while #fec082 is the most saturated one.
